Gene summaryThe selective export of proteins and lipids from the endoplasmic reticulum (ER) is mediated by the coat protein complex II (COPII) that assembles at discrete sites on the membrane known as endoplasmic reticulum exit sites (ERES), or transitional ER sites. SEC16A is a peripheral membrane protein that defines ERES in mammalian cells and is required for protein transport from ER to Golgi (Watson et al., 2006 [PubMed 17005010]).[supplied by OMIM]
